Taveon Wheeler was born on April 15, 2002, in Atlanta, Georgia. Standing at 6'1" and weighing 210 pounds, Wheeler's athletic prowess was evident from a young age. He honed his skills at Westlake High School, where he was a standout on the football team. His performances earned him a scholarship to play college football, setting the stage for his career in NCAAF.
Wheeler is known for his explosive speed and agility on the field. As a wide receiver, he's adept at creating separation from defenders, making him a reliable target for deep passes. His ability to read defenses and adjust routes on the fly showcases his football IQ, making him a dual threat in both the passing and running game.
In his sophomore year, Wheeler recorded over 1,000 receiving yards, placing him among the top receivers in the conference. He was named to the All-Conference First Team, a testament to his impact on the field. His consistent performances have made him a key player to watch in upcoming NCAAF seasons.
